This Cabernet is a steal at this price. From a vineyard in Yountville where another winery canceled the grape buy. I was at the right place at the right time. Picked ripe at 26 brix – but not over ripe. Clone 877. 50% new French Oak. 15 months on wood. Extended cold soak. Long slow fermentation.
This is a young wine (duh) but shows very well. Extracted black fruit, firm tannins, long finish. Can age 10 years. Best if decanted. Can last a week on the counter – opened – with no gas.
